Translation of coder from English into Spanish

Noun

1.

technology

TECH.
person who writes computer programs
TECH.
  • The coder spent hours debugging the software.El programador pasó horas depurando el software.
2.

classification

TECH.
person who assigns codes or classifications
TECH.
  • The medical coder updated the patient's records.El codificador médico actualizó los registros del paciente.
